Best Bar & grill in McAllen, TX

(3) Best Bar & grill

The Yard
1 THE YARD

401 S 17th St, McAllen, TX 78501

Rating: 4.6 (519)
The Republic of the Rio Grande
2 THE REPUBLIC OF THE RIO GRANDE
Mexican fusion fare & outdoor patio

1411 S 10th St, McAllen, TX 78501, United States

Rating: 4.5 (1472)
Roosevelt's at 7
3 ROOSEVELT'S AT 7
Low-key alehouse with pizza & sandwiches

821 N Main St, McAllen, TX 78501, United States

Rating: 4.5 (936)